Engineering Data
Switch Form: 1 Form A (SPST-NO)
Duty: Continuous.
Operating Temperature: –30°C to +80°C.
Storage Temperature: –30°C to +100°C.
Potting Compound Flammability: UL94V-0.
Solderability: 260°C for 5 seconds, maximum.
Approximate Weight: .87 oz. (22.1g).

Features
• Slim line .4” (10.2mm) thick package.
• 4000V rms optical isolation.
• High immunity to false operation.
• Series compatible.
• Output modules can be controlled from sinking or sourcing logic.
• Compatible with 2IOM series mounting boards.

Typical Part Number
>
OACM –5 A
1. Basic Series: OACM = Slim line AC output module — black case
2. Input Voltage: 5 = 5VDC
15 = 15VDC
24 = 24VDC
U = 3-15VDC
3. Output: Blank = 3A, 120 - 240VAC, zero voltage turn-on output
A = 3A, 120 - 240VAC, zero voltage turn-on output
H = 5A, 24 - 280VAC, zero voltage turn-on output
